FAQ's

Can I get an Uber in Singapore?

Uber cabs are no longer in operation in Singapore. To book a ride you need to install the Grab app which is the substitute for Uber in most Southeast Asian countries. Before Uber ceased its operations in the country, it transferred its services to Grab. So you might see a few cabs with Uber logo plying across the city as part of Grab’s fleet. Tourists can also use MRT buses which is a cheaper way to travel than taxi.

What is Sentosa Island famous for?

A citadel built by the British in the 1800s, Sentosa located in the Central Region of Singapore was revamped as a tourism hub post-1970 and today houses some of the top tourist attractions of Singapore such as the Universal Studios, the Merlion, SEA Aquarium, Madame Tussauds along with golf courses, beaches, casinos and hotels. Sentosa can be reached from Singapore in about 30 minutes or less by taxi or MRT.

Is there a metro in Singapore?

The best and fastest way to get around Singapore is by Mass Rapid Transit (MRT) subway system. Buy a Singapore Tourist Pass (STP) for unlimited travel up to three days. The three different passes can be bought at select MRT stations or from the designated kiosks at the Changi Airport. The price for STP for a day is S$10, two days it is S$16 and a three-day pass comes for S$20.

How far is Little India from Gardens by the Bay?

The distance between Little India and Gardens by the Bay is 6 km and takes about 15 minutes to reach. You can choose to walk, drive or take a metro or a bus to get there. The entry ticket for the two conservatories at the Gardens by the Bay is $28 for an adult and can be booked online.
